Overview
Competing in the compact SUV, the 2011 Mazda CX-7 SUV goes up against other notable names in the class, like the Ford Escape SUV, the Honda CR-V SUV, and the Subaru Outback SUV. Spread across 5 trims, the CX-7 starts off at a base price of MSRP $21,990 and carries on to $31,640. Not all trims are built equally, however, as there are 2 powertrains on offer. Starting off is the 2.5L Inline-4 and a 5-speed automatic transmission base engine.
